The accreditation for DoD SCIFs, also known as Sensitive Compartmented Information Facilities, is provided by the Director of National Intelligence (DNI). In the U.S Department of Defense (DoD), SCIFs are secure spaces where classified information can be discussed, handled, and stored. These facilities must meet strict standards relating to their physical construction, access controls and introductory measures to prevent unauthorized access and protect the sensitive information contained within them.
